Ok so, I just try to find a permanent marker as close to the original color as I can find and then cover up the spots or scratches as well as possible. The only orange

colored marker I could find in town was a Textile marker which does not work as well as a normal standard permanent marker but I made due.
Here are the "before" & "after" pictures.
Not a huge difference unless your one of those "perfectionists" like me.
In most cases, once I hang them up, no one will ever notice the "Touch Up" work.
